32位Windows XP实际支持的最大内存与硬件配置有关。

来源: 2008-10-24 12:54:16 [博客] [旧帖] [给我悄悄话] 本文已被阅读:

32位Windows XP操作系统地址空间只有4GB(2^32),其中一部分还要保留供系统设备使用。所以Windows XP报告的内存总量要小于4G,大致在2.75GB 到 3.5GB之间。

32位Windows XP实际报告的最大内存与硬件配置直接有关,因为Windows XP专门保留相当一部分地址空间供下列系统硬件使用:

1) BIOS;
2) PCI 总线;
3) PCI Express 设备。这部分地址空间根据显示卡内存大小大致在256MB到768MB之间。

所以显示卡内存越大,32位Windows XP实际报告的系统最大内存就越小。